Output 8043472640bd524fa5ab14d4e075ae39c2e57feed2368f9ff07ec03f68fb1a6c:6

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 dc855a4fdb31a2f7bb75fab891799bc5b9ec9a7f
address
bc1qmjz45n7mxx300wm4l2ufz7vmcku7exnldpymme
transaction
8043472640bd524fa5ab14d4e075ae39c2e57feed2368f9ff07ec03f68fb1a6c
spent
true